Output 3bda01373aea01f147c91a35d097ded681a02416bca383a18651881a424ce0e3:52

value
267579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36580af328d5a139d57749902c3e121500b78888 OP_EQUAL
address
36eMtDp3AbJ82GTJh3KJwZd7aauyRXi566
transaction
3bda01373aea01f147c91a35d097ded681a02416bca383a18651881a424ce0e3
spent
true